Output 0760d18825ddaac4ac801a3a25e0fbbf294370546a69b72cb11f91d0b5cba120:36

value
63528365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 235ebe385af92e8a9705a24aafebad595cf31a6a OP_EQUAL
address
MB8BP1LRuvta4LdcKprwjYgbES3chBDLuA
transaction
0760d18825ddaac4ac801a3a25e0fbbf294370546a69b72cb11f91d0b5cba120
spent
true